Page not found...

insight/151-red-flag-for-yang-ming-as-container-line-is-weighed-down-by-billion-dollar-losses-2

Sorry, we couldn't find the page you're looking for. It may have been deleted or removed.

We are sorry for the inconvenience caused.

Return to home page

Technical details:
Error occurred: 29/03/2024 4:43:59 PM
IP address: 44.192.93.109
HTTP code: 404
Reference: n/a
Browser: claudebot
Logger: Not logged